Car Thief Invades Kano Government House, Steals Deputy Governor’s Hilux Van

A suspected car thief reportedly infiltrated the Kano Government House in the early hours of Monday and made away with a Toyota Hilux van.

According to a reliable source, the intruder gained entry through Gate 4 around 5 a.m. and exited the premises with the vehicle.

Insiders revealed that CCTV footage later reviewed confirmed the suspect drove out through the main gate of the Government House.

Sources further disclosed that the stolen vehicle was part of the deputy governor’s convoy.

Another insider told this newspaper that the deputy governor’s office complex is usually patrolled only during official working hours or when the deputy governor is present.

The vehicle’s driver, identified as Shafiu Sharp-Sharp, was reportedly interrogated and briefly detained.

“Investigations have since commenced. The driver is being questioned, while the Chief Security Officer (CSO) is reviewing the CCTV recordings.

“Details of the vehicle have been circulated to security agencies to facilitate its recovery and the arrest of the suspect,” the source added.

As of the time of filing this report, all efforts to reach the Deputy Governor’s spokesperson, Ibrahim Garba Shuaibu, via phone call and text message proved unsuccessful, as he neither returned the calls nor responded to the messages.
